Factoring Your Invoices Is The Smart Way For Your Business To Raise Money

Factoring companies, such as Factor Finders among many others, do not function in the same way as a financial lending institution – especially a shady and dangerous “pay day loan” center. A factoring company doesn’t charge crazy high rates on the loan that they grant you, for one simple reason: There is no loan.

A factoring company simply buys up all of your outstanding invoices and then pays you a certain cash amount on the value of them. After this transaction is completed, the factoring company owns these invoices, and will contact all of your debtors to pay up what they owe.
